pictorial paper, 226 pages, illustrated, 7 pp bibliography, index, list of members who served with the MacLean Kilties, signed on title page by author, In June 1915, while lying in No 2 Canadian Stationary Hospital in France recovering from multiple wounds recieved at the Battle of Festubert. Major Percy Guthrie heard the pipes and drums of a Scottish battalion as it passed on its way to the front and the idea of forming a kilted battalion in his home province of New Brunswick was conceived. This is the story of the political, military, and financial trials and tribulations Percy Gutrie had to overcome to form his all volunteer Highland Battation in Fredericton, New Brunswick, which became affectionately known as the "MacLean Kilties"
